Florida Panthers vs St. Louis Blues Preview March 09, 2020
Florida Panthers (34-26-8) is visiting St. Louis Blues (41-18-10) on March 09, 2020, 8:00 PM ET and playing at the Enterprise Center.
The St. Louis Blues are favored by vegas at a line of -155. The opening line was +140 so the public has been betting on Florida Panthers causing the STL line to shift +15. 100% of the community is betting St. Louis Blues will win today.
